Understanding the Mechanics of LED Flickering
Before diving into the causes, it's crucial to understand why flickering occurs. LEDs themselves don't inherently flicker. They are essentially semiconductors that emit light when an electric current passes through them. Flickering is a result of the power supply being inconsistent or the electrical circuitry not functioning correctly. This inconsistency leads to fluctuations in the current reaching the LED, causing the light output to dim and brighten rapidly.
The perceived flicker rate can vary significantly, from a slow, noticeable pulsing to a rapid strobe effect barely visible to the naked eye. This variation affects not only how annoying it is but also the potential health consequences (more on this later).
Common Causes of LED Light Bulb Flickering
Let's explore the most frequent culprits behind flickering LED bulbs:
1. Dimming Issues and Compatibility Problems:
-
Incompatible Dimmers: This is perhaps the most common cause. Many older dimmers aren't designed to work with the specific electronic circuitry of LEDs. Using an incompatible dimmer can lead to flickering, buzzing, or even damage to the bulb or dimmer switch. LED bulbs require dimmers specifically designed for LED lighting. Look for dimmers explicitly labeled "for LED" or "compatible with LEDs."
-
Incorrect Minimum Load: Some dimmers have a minimum wattage requirement. If the total wattage of the LED bulbs connected to the dimmer falls below this minimum, flickering can occur. Adding more bulbs or switching to higher-wattage bulbs might resolve this.
-
Dimming Range: Even with a compatible dimmer, the dimming range can affect performance. Some LEDs might flicker at the lowest dimming levels or struggle to dim smoothly across the entire range. Experimenting with the dimmer setting can sometimes alleviate this.
2. Electrical Wiring Problems:
-
Loose Connections: Loose wiring in the fixture, junction box, or switch can cause inconsistent power delivery, resulting in flickering. This often manifests as intermittent flickering or flickering that worsens with the use of other appliances. Always ensure tight and secure connections in all electrical components.
-
Faulty Wiring: Older wiring can be brittle, damaged, or improperly grounded, which can interrupt the flow of electricity. This can manifest as flickering in multiple lights or even other electrical appliances in the same circuit. A qualified electrician should inspect and repair any suspected faulty wiring.
-
High Impedance: A high impedance in the wiring can restrict the current flow to the bulb, causing fluctuations in brightness. This is less common but can be diagnosed by an electrician using specialized testing equipment.
3. Power Supply Issues:
-
Voltage Fluctuations: Unstable voltage from the power grid can cause LEDs to flicker. This is especially true in areas with older electrical infrastructure or frequent power surges. A voltage stabilizer or surge protector might help mitigate this issue, although it is often more beneficial to address the source of the voltage fluctuations.
-
Neutral Wire Issues: A faulty or loose neutral wire is a serious electrical problem that can cause flickering lights and pose a safety hazard. This is more likely to impact multiple lights in the same circuit. Immediate professional attention is necessary to address this problem.
-
Harmonics: Harmonics are unwanted frequencies in the electrical current, often created by electronic devices. These harmonics can disrupt the consistent power supply to the LED bulbs, leading to flickering. This is more difficult to diagnose and usually requires the assistance of an electrician to pinpoint the source of the harmonics.
4. Bulb-Specific Issues:
-
Faulty Bulb: A defective LED bulb is a straightforward explanation for flickering. Trying a replacement bulb is a simple way to rule out this possibility. Ensure the replacement is from a reputable manufacturer and has the correct specifications for your fixture.
-
Overheating: While less common, overheating can damage the internal components of an LED, potentially leading to flickering. This is more likely to occur in enclosed fixtures with poor ventilation. Ensure proper ventilation to prevent overheating.
-
End-of-Life: Like any other light bulb, LEDs have a lifespan. As they approach the end of their life, they may start to flicker or dim significantly before completely failing. Replacing the bulb with a new one solves this problem.
Troubleshooting LED Flickering: A Step-by-Step Approach
-
Check the Bulb: The simplest solution is often the most effective. Try replacing the flickering bulb with a known good bulb. If the flickering stops, the problem was with the bulb itself.
-
Examine the Dimmer (if applicable): If using a dimmer, ensure it's compatible with LEDs and that the total wattage of the connected bulbs meets the minimum load requirement. Try adjusting the dimmer setting. If the dimmer is old or malfunctioning, it might need replacing.
-
Inspect Wiring and Connections: Carefully inspect the wiring in the fixture and junction box for loose connections, damaged insulation, or other abnormalities. Tighten any loose connections. If you're uncomfortable with electrical work, consult a qualified electrician.
-
Check Other Appliances: Observe if other lights or appliances on the same circuit are also experiencing problems. Widespread flickering might indicate a problem with the main wiring or the power supply.
-
Monitor Voltage: If you suspect voltage fluctuations, you can use a multimeter to measure the voltage at the outlet or fixture. Consistent low or high voltage indicates an issue requiring professional attention.
-
Consider Environmental Factors: Extreme temperatures can affect the performance of LEDs. If the fixture is in direct sunlight or in an excessively hot or cold location, this might be contributing to the flickering.
Preventative Measures to Avoid LED Flickering
- Use Compatible Dimmers: Always choose dimmers explicitly designed for use with LEDs.
- Ensure Proper Wiring: Invest in proper electrical installation and maintain regular inspections for loose or damaged wires.
- Use High-Quality Bulbs: Select LED bulbs from reputable manufacturers to ensure better quality and longer lifespan.
- Provide Adequate Ventilation: Allow for proper air circulation around enclosed fixtures to prevent overheating.
- Install Surge Protectors: Surge protectors can help protect your lights from voltage spikes and surges.
Health Concerns Related to LED Flickering
While low-level flickering might be merely annoying, high-frequency flickering can cause issues. Some individuals are more sensitive to flickering light and may experience headaches, eye strain, and even seizures (in rare cases). This is particularly important to consider in environments such as schools or workplaces where people spend extended periods under artificial lighting. If you experience any adverse health effects from flickering LED lights, it's important to address the issue promptly.
